It has extensive use as a home remedy for various health problems. (10) Tea tree oil works well in treating skin disorders. WebGetting a lipoma removed Lipomas are harmless. They're not usually treated on the NHS. You can pay to have a lipoma removed at a private clinic, but it may be expensive. A GP can give you advice about where to get treatment.
